gollum.space
RU
Space Launch System, Booster Rocket
24-July-2018 Tuesday
Progress on the Space Launch System over the past year
Israel
Read
7 more images
Progress on the Space Launch System over the past year
NASA
Sls
Space Launch System
Booster Rocket
v20240901